You will be promoted when you are ready. If you are doing SM work as an M2/M3 im sure you can get SM after year 3. Nobody is going to know if an M1 is ready for SM until the time comes. Best to focus on doing a good job as manager before planning for SM.
Mate sure your coach and partners on engagements (especially where you may excel) know of your goal to be SM in X time frame. Then ensure you’re performing. Manager is typically a 3-year rank at EY. Sometimes, M4 is warranted if the person isn’t ready. Is M5 even a thing? I wouldn’t put much stock into this persons perspective unless they are a partner in your group. They may not even be at the firm in 3 years…
